BER Quality Reference
| BER | Quality | Application |
|---|---|---|
| 10^-3 | Poor | Voice (acceptable) |
| 10^-6 | Fair | Video conferencing |
| 10^-9 | Good | Ethernet standard |
| 10^-12 | Excellent | Fiber optic, SONET |
| 10^-15 | Ultra | Storage, critical data |
Understanding Bit Error Rate
BER Definition
BER = Error Bits / Total Bits
BER expresses the probability that any given bit will be received incorrectly. It's affected by SNR, interference, and signal quality.
Error Correction
- FEC (Forward Error Correction): Adds redundancy to detect/correct errors
- ARQ (Automatic Repeat Request): Retransmits errored packets
- Interleaving: Spreads burst errors across time
Modern systems use these techniques to achieve very low effective BER even on noisy channels.
